An experiment was conducted under glass house conditions to establish the optimum dose of the fungus, Paecilomyces lilacinus against Meloidogyne incognita in tomato. The fungal suspension was inoculated a 1x 106, 2x 106, 3x 106, 4x 106, 5x 106, 6x 106, 7x 106 and 8x 106 spores per 3 kg soil. Four ml of fungal suspension (8x 106 spores) of P. lilacinus per 3 kg soil was found to be the optimum dose for effective reduction of M. incognita population in soil, egg masses and number of galls and increased the plant growth parameters.
